Skip Welch

Head Coach Skip Welch enters into his third year at the helm of the Golden Eagles men’s golf program.

In his first season with the Golden Eagles, Welch helped guide freshman Kendall Hale to a top-5 finish at the 2019 SLIAC Championship earning SLIAC Newcomer of the Year and First Team All-Conference honors.

Welch comes to Spalding with a wealth of experience in golf, as well as collegiate athletics. Prior to taking the helm at SU, Welch spent 14 years at Bellarmine University, a NCAA Division II institution in Louisville, Ky. During his 14 years at Bellarmine, Welch coach women’s golf for seven years winning nine tournaments before taking over the men’s team helping guide the Knights to the 2004 NCAA Division II Super Regional Championship. In 2006, Welch moved from coaching into administration, where he served as the Assistant Director of Athletics at Bellarmine until he retired in 2011. Prior to his time at Bellarmine, Welch was the golf pro at Bobby Nichols Golf Course for 22 years.

Welch is a graduate of Morehead State, where he captained the Eagles to the 1973 Ohio Valley Conference championship. Welch is a Louisville native and a graduate of St. Xavier High School.
